Output f213089c523ee784e36f799e4090b7efefce72c01ee70bae61c2c1e7175b2bd0:0

value
26356496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86ab9a94f0432613ec047d88a5ef940693851e6f OP_EQUAL
address
MLBEMNw4iL3EmfLdhKCmZri4fXPhpvxM5p
transaction
f213089c523ee784e36f799e4090b7efefce72c01ee70bae61c2c1e7175b2bd0
spent
true